当前位置:首页 > PHP教程 > 正则表达式 > 列表

PHP中的递归正则表达式用法

添加日期:2014-07-31 13:59:55 发布:smiling 
什么时候会用到递归正则表达式呢? 当然是待匹配的字串中递归地出现某种模式时(貌似废话),最经典的例子,就是递归正则处理嵌套括号的问题了 例子如下:假设你的文本中包含了正确配对的嵌套括号,括号 ...

php 手机号码正则表达试程序代码

添加日期:2014-07-31 13:55:45 发布:smiling 
自己常用的一个手机号正则表达式,今天突然发现不可以验证18开头的手机,下面是我以前的验证函数,代码如下:functionfuncMtel($str) 手机号码正则表达试{return(preg_match(" (?:13d{1}|15[03689])d{ ...

php利用正则过滤链接、标签,空格,换行符程序

添加日期:2014-07-30 13:42:10 发布:smiling 
strip_tags函数strip_tags --- 去除字串中的HTML和PHP标签语法:string strip_tags (string str [, string allowable_tags])例,代码如下:<?php$text=& 39;<p>Testparagraph < p><!--Comment ...

php中固定电话号码和手机号码正则表达式验证

添加日期:2014-07-30 12:43:08 发布:smiling 
现在我们来总结一下关于php中固定电话号码和手机号码正则表达式验证,本实现可以验证目前所有中国座机与移动电话号码,有需要的朋友可参考一下 086-区号-号码-分机:^086-[1-9][0-9]{1,4}-[1-9][0-9]{ ...

php中常用的正则表达式规则总结

添加日期:2014-07-30 12:39:23 发布:smiling 
我们来看一下正则表达式元字符的具体应用。 fo+ 因为上述正则表达式中包含+元字符,表示可以与目标对象中的 fool, fo, 或者 football等在字母f后面连续出现一个或多个字母o的字符串相匹配。 eg ...

php email正则表达式详解

添加日期:2014-07-29 16:59:13 发布:smiling 
一般的email,形如zhangshan@163 com,abc@sina com cn这样一些常用的形式就行了,但是在我们公司的一些客户中邮箱却有一些zhangshna Mr@163 com,abc_Wang dd@sian com,abc_Wang dd cc@sian com这种类 ...

php中网址、email、手机号码正则表达代码

添加日期:2014-07-29 16:14:49 发布:smiling 
1 判断Email:域名由各国文字的特定字符集、英文字母、数字及-(即连字符或减号)任意组合而成, 但开头及结尾均不能含有-,-不能连续出现,域名中字母不分大小写,域名最长可达60个字节(包括后缀 com、 ...

php中手机号码正则表达式代码

添加日期:2014-07-28 10:47:17 发布:smiling 
我们的手机号现在分类中国移动与中国联通了,下面我来给大家先分析他们的特性,然后进行有效的编码 手机(中国移动手机号码),代码如下:regexp="^(((d{3}))|(d{3}-))?13[456789]d{8}|15[89]d{8}"验证是 ...

php正则表达式替换URL链接地址为指定url

添加日期:2014-07-26 14:52:20 发布:smiling 
PHP正则表达式替换的相关概念:preg_replace:执行正则表达式的搜索和替换mixed preg_replace(mixed pattern,mixed replacement,mixed subject[,int limit]) preg_replace:允许你替换字符串中 ...

php匹配网址的正则表达式

添加日期:2014-07-25 10:05:26 发布:smiling 
URI 是 Web上可用的每种资源 - HTML文档、图像、视频片段、程序等 - 由一个通用资源标志符(Uniform Resource Identifier, 简称"URI")进行定位 对就分组:^(([^: ? ]+):)?( ([^ ? ]*))?( ...

php正则获取关键字、标题、网页描述代码

添加日期:2014-07-24 14:47:54 发布:smiling 
本文章来给大家介绍关于php正则获取关键字、标题、网页描述代码,有需要了解的同学可进入参考 获取关键字,代码如下:functionget_keywords($html){$html=strtolower($html);preg_match("@<head[^>]*> ...

php中邮箱email 电话等格式的验证

添加日期:2014-07-18 11:27:06 发布:smiling 
1 email验证函数,代码如下:functionisValidEmail($email){$email=strtolower($email);if(!preg_match( [^@]{1,64}@[^@]{1,255} ,$email)){returnfalse;}$email_array=explode(@,$email);$local_arr ...

php 获取网页内的图片地址正则表达式

添加日期:2014-07-18 10:34:52 发布:smiling 
获取网页中的图片地址并保存下载我们需要采集页面,然后再利用正则表达式获取页面中的图片url,然后我们再通过相关的php函数把图片保存到指定本地硬盘了 1 获取地址这个功能最主要的就是用正则表达式 ...